Why Your Divorce Attorney May Not Be Fighting for You (And What Youâre Missing About Family Court) Have you ever felt like your divorce attorney isnât fighting hard enough for you? Like theyâre rolling over⌠not pushing back⌠or not taking your side seriously enough? In this mini episode of How Not to Suck at Divorce, Andrea and Morgan break down one of the biggest misunderstandings in divorce: sometimes your attorney isnât failing youâthe law simply doesnât support what you want. Family court is not based on emotion. It is based on facts, evidence, and what the law actually allows. That means: your attorney canât magically get you something the law doesnât support being hurt does not automatically create legal leverage and âfighting harderâ does not always equal better results In this episode, we explain how family court really works, why legal reality can feel frustrating, and how great attorneys use strategy and negotiation when the law isnât on your side.
